Output f91af55bc609447480fe5e427cc24c61956fdab21ff2cbed03dea88a969a1969:76

value
284425510814
script pubkey
OP_0 OP_PUSHBYTES_20 bc0dd7a69854e6f5e8cd1c6a1e34673af88202d1
address
ltc1qhsxa0f5c2nn0t6xdr34pudr88tugyqk3rlp0am
transaction
f91af55bc609447480fe5e427cc24c61956fdab21ff2cbed03dea88a969a1969
spent
true